Geist opens European branch

Geist opens European branch


By By BD+C Staff | September 12, 2011

Geist, a technology provider for data center critical infrastructure, announced the opening of the Geist Europe branch.
In July 2010, Geist purchased a 50% stake in UK-based Data and Power Solutions, which will now be Geist Europe. 
The new branch provides the company’s international clients with additional support and services. In addition, the company is now able to extend their product set to international clients while improving customer relations globally.
The European office is now open for business. And with the addition of Geist Europe, Geist continues to build on their recent period of substantial and successful growth. BD+C
